Any gaps are closed off by coverstrips. 1476 mm long plasticcover strips are available. Various optics are used to solveparticular lighting tasks. In areasnear connectors, this may result in conflicting configurations. Thetable opposite shows the parti-cular clearances to be allowed for specific optics.
